Online Chlorination and Dechlorination Analyzers
This test report presents results of three online total chlorine residual analyzers and two dechlorination analyzers field-tested at the Sacramento Regional Wastewater Treatment Plant, in Northern California. Online analyzers used to measure residual chlorine and sulfite concentrations used for control and monitoring of the wastewater treatment plant's effluent disinfection and dechlorination processes were tested in real-time conditions over a period of three months. ITA Completes Online Nitrate Analyzer Test Report 
As part of a Water Environment Research Foundation (WERF) project, ITA field-tested five online nitrate analyzers utilizing in-situ ultraviolet (UV) technologies.  ITA completed the final report in June 2006 which includes examination of global nitrogen control strategy practices, results of a wastewater plant nitrogen monitoring and control survey, case study investigations and comparative field-test results of online nitrate analyzers.  The District of Columbia Water and Sewer Authority (DC WASA) provided in-kind support and services for the research project field-test which was conducted at Blue Plains Advanced Wastewater Treatment Plant in Washington, D.C.
